Contact Us
-
Phone
03333 391 783
-
Email Address
-
Address
25 Croombs Road,
London, England, E16 3RN -
Office Hours
Mon - Fri: 9AM - 5PM
Sat - Sun: Closed
Leave A Message
"*" indicates required fields
